How to Make Salted Caramel Sauce

Serve this decadent sauce on ice cream, cheesecake, waffles, pumpkin pie and baked apples.

Step 1

Place 1 cup granulated sugar with ¼ cup water in a small to medium pot. Set over medium heat, bring to a simmer and cook, without stirring, until mixture is like golden corn syrup in colour, about 10-13 minutes.

Step 2

Remove pot from heat. Very, very slowly dribble and whisk in ½ cup whipping cream. (Don’t quickly add cream or mixture may bubble over). Now whisk in 2 Tbsp. soft butter, 1 tsp. vanilla extract and ¾ tsp. kosher or coarse sea salt.

Step 3

Serve this salted caramel sauce warm or at room temperature in the ways noted in the introduction. Makes 1 cup.
